如何做好项目软件管理工作

worktile 其他 8

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    做好项目软件管理工作,需要注意以下几个方面:

    1.明确项目目标:首先,要明确项目的目标和需求,确定项目的范围和时间表,确保项目的目标与公司的整体战略一致。

    2.制定项目计划:在明确项目目标的基础上,制定详细的项目计划。包括项目的工作内容、进度安排、资源分配等,确保项目能够按时、按质量完成。

    3.建立团队:组建一个专业的项目团队,其中包括项目经理、开发人员、测试人员等。每个成员的角色和职责明确,协同合作,共同推动项目的进展。

    4.有效沟通:项目软件管理工作需要与开发团队、测试团队、各部门之间及时、有效地进行沟通和协调,确保项目的进展顺利。

    5.风险管理:及时识别和评估项目的风险,制定相应的应对措施。在项目执行过程中,要随时关注项目的风险情况,做好风险的管理和控制。

    6.项目监控和控制:建立有效的监控和控制机制,对项目进展、工作量、成本、质量等进行监控和评估,及时发现和解决问题,确保项目的顺利进行。

    7.质量保证:建立一套完善的软件质量管理体系,对项目的开发、测试、上线等环节进行严格把控,确保产品的质量达到预期标准。

    8.经验总结和持续改进:项目完成后要及时总结项目经验,包括项目管理的优点和不足,为以后的项目提供借鉴和改进的方向。

    总之,做好项目软件管理工作需要明确目标、制定计划、建立团队、有效沟通、风险管理、项目监控和控制、质量保证等一系列的工作,只有全面考虑各个方面的要素,才能够提高项目的成功率和质量。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    项目软件管理是项目管理中的一个重要环节,它涉及到项目的规划、组织、执行和监控等方面。做好项目软件管理工作,可以提高软件项目的开发效率和质量。下面是一些关键要点,帮助你做好项目软件管理工作。

    1. 确定项目软件管理目标和范围:
      在项目初期,制定清晰的软件管理目标和范围,明确项目需要达成的软件管理目标,确定范围,包括需求管理、项目计划管理、变更管理、风险管理和质量管理等方面。

    2. 建立适合的软件管理流程:
      制定适合项目的软件管理流程,确保所有的软件开发活动遵循规定的流程,从而确保项目的有序进行。流程包括需求管理、设计管理、编码管理、测试管理和发布管理等环节。

    3. 管理项目需求:
      对于软件项目,需求管理是至关重要的一环。在项目开始之前,要对需求进行详细分析和描述,确保项目团队对需求有清晰的认识。在项目进行过程中要持续跟踪需求的变更,并及时进行管理,避免需求变更带来的项目延期和成本增加。

    4. 制定合理的项目计划:
      建立合理的项目计划是软件项目管理的基础。在制定项目计划时,要考虑到不同的资源、工期和风险等因素,并确保计划的可行性。随着项目的进行,要及时进行计划调整,保持计划的有效性和合理性。

    5. 做好项目变更管理:
      在软件项目中,变更是不可避免的。项目团队需要及时响应和管理变更请求,并评估变更对项目进度、成本和质量的影响。建立严格的变更控制流程,确保所有变更都经过评审和批准,避免非授权的变更对项目带来不可预测的影响。

    6. 强化风险管理:
      项目软件管理中的风险管理非常重要。要在项目过程中充分识别、分析和评估风险,并采取相应的措施进行风险应对和管理。建立风险管理计划,确保项目团队能够及时应对可能出现的风险,降低风险对项目的影响。

    7. 严格质量管理:
      质量管理是软件项目管理中不可忽视的一环。要制定严格的质量管理计划,确保项目团队按照质量管理计划进行工作,并进行质量控制和质量评估。建立有效的质量保证机制,持续改进软件开发过程,提高软件质量。

    8. 加强沟通与协作:
      软件项目管理中的沟通与协作是非常重要的。项目经理要与项目团队、利益相关方和其他相关人员保持良好的沟通,并及时解决沟通中的问题和冲突。建立有效的协作机制,促进团队的合作和协作,提高项目的整体效率。

    9. 使用适当的工具和技术:
      选择适当的项目管理工具和技术,可以提高项目软件管理的效率和质量。可以使用项目管理软件来进行计划、跟踪和报告工作进展,使用配置管理工具来管理软件配置,使用自动化测试工具来提高测试效率等。

    总结起来,做好项目软件管理工作需要制定明确的管理目标和流程,管理好项目需求、计划、变更、风险和质量等方面,并加强沟通与协作。使用适当的工具和技术可以提高管理效率。只有做好软件管理工作,才能保证软件项目的顺利进行,提高软件开发的效率和质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在项目软件管理工作中,要做到高效、准确、有序地管理项目软件。以下是一些建议,可以帮助你更好地完成项目软件管理工作。

    第一部分:规划项目软件管理工作

    1.明确软件需求:在项目启动前,要和项目业务方进行充分沟通,了解他们对软件的需求和期望,制定清晰的软件功能规范和需求文档。

    2.建立项目软件管理团队:组建专业的软件管理团队,由项目经理、软件工程师、测试人员等组成。明确各个角色的职责和权限,确保团队成员合理分工,协同合作。

    3.制定项目软件管理计划:在项目启动阶段,制定详细的软件管理计划,包括软件开发的各个阶段、里程碑、时间节点、资源需求等,确保项目进度和质量可控。

    第二部分:开发阶段的软件管理工作

    1.选择合适的软件开发方法:根据项目的需求和特点,选择合适的软件开发方法,如瀑布模型、敏捷开发、迭代开发等,确保开发过程高效有序。

    2.建立软件开发规范和流程:制定统一的软件开发规范和流程,包括需求收集、设计、编码、测试、版本控制等,确保开发团队具备统一的开发标准。

    3.使用项目管理工具:使用适当的项目管理工具,例如项目计划工具、任务分配工具、缺陷跟踪工具等,帮助团队成员更好地协同工作,提高工作效率。

    4.进行代码审查和测试:对软件开发过程中的代码进行定期审查,及时发现和修复潜在问题。进行全面的软件测试,包括单元测试、集成测试、系统测试等,确保软件质量。

    第三部分:交付和维护阶段的软件管理工作

    1.软件交付前的准备工作:在软件交付前,要进行全面的测试和验证,确保软件功能完备,性能稳定。编写详尽的用户手册和操作手册,方便用户使用和维护。

    2.建立客户反馈机制:建立良好的客户反馈机制,及时收集用户的意见和建议。对客户提出的问题和需求,及时进行处理和跟进,保持良好的沟通和合作关系。

    3.建立软件变更管理制度:对软件的变更和更新要建立完善的管理制度,包括变更申请、评审、实施、验证等,确保变更的安全和合理性。

    4.进行软件维护和更新:定期进行软件的维护和更新,修复漏洞和问题,增加新功能和改进用户体验。同时要进行充分的测试和验证,确保更新后的软件稳定可用。

    总结:项目软件管理工作需要全面、系统地规划和管理。通过明确软件需求、建立团队、制定计划、规范流程、使用工具、定期审查和测试、建立反馈机制、进行变更管理和维护更新等措施,可以提高软件开发的效率和质量,满足项目的需求。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部